Proper noun[edit]
- (historical) A federation in central Africa, stretching from the Sahara to the Congo River, comprising the following colonised countries (present names as independent republics in parentheses if different): Chad, French Congo (Republic of the Congo), Gabon and Ubangi-Shari (Central African Republic).
